Exterior Steps Painting in Gilbert, AZ
Exterior steps painting services involve applying durable, weather-resistant coatings to the steps and stairways located outside of residential properties. This service covers a variety of projects, including front entry stairs, back patios, porch steps, and other outdoor stair structures. Homeowners typically seek this service to enhance curb appeal, protect the underlying materials from weather damage, and improve safety by creating a smooth, slip-resistant surface. Before requesting exterior steps painting, property owners should consider the current condition of the surfaces, including any existing paint or coatings, and understand that proper surface preparation is essential for a long-lasting finish.
It is also helpful for homeowners to know the type of material the steps are made of, such as concrete, wood, or stone, as different surfaces may require specific primers or paints. Clarifying the desired look-whether a fresh, uniform color or a decorative finish-can ensure expectations are met. Additionally, understanding the importance of proper surface cleaning and preparation can contribute to a durable and visually appealing result. Exterior Steps Painting Questions
What types of exterior steps can be painted? Various materials such as concrete, brick, stone, and wood can be painted to enhance durability and appearance.
Is preparation necessary before painting exterior steps? Yes, cleaning, sanding, and priming are important to ensure proper adhesion and a long-lasting finish.
How often should exterior steps be repainted? Repainting typically depends on weather exposure and material, but generally every 3 to 5 years is recommended.
What colors are suitable for exterior steps? Neutral shades like gray, beige, or earth tones are popular, but color choices should complement the property's overall aesthetic.
